CLEVELAND HEIGHTS, Ohio — Cleveland Heights secured its second straight victory and third in the last four weeks Saturday with a 38-23 comeback victory against rival Euclid.

Offensive momentum shifted with quarterback changes, as junior LaMarques Greenwood II scored four touchdowns and senior Asher Wilson’s entry sparked a second-quarter surge with a pair of long scoring strikes to Sirr Gibson.
